Legendary Cowboy Stories - 3 Classic Ranch Novels offers readers an immersive journey into the rugged landscapes and intricate lives of the American West. Featuring an eclectic mix of narratives, the anthology captures the essence of cowboy culture through evocative storytelling and vivid descriptions of frontier life. With its range of literary styles, the collection reflects the diverse experiences and challenges faced by ranchers, cowhands, and townsfolk, providing a rich tapestry of lore and legend. Standout narratives within this collection paint the vast prairies not merely as expanses of land but as canvases on which tales of adventure, resilience, and morality unfold. This anthology is the product of contributions by renowned authors Andy Adams, Owen Wister, and Ralph Connor, whose works have significantly shaped the cowboy literary genre. Each writer brings a unique perspective, molded by distinct experiences yet united by a shared vision of the frontier. The collection resonates with historical and cultural authenticity, echoing the sentiments of late 19th and early 20th-century America, and aligning with the realism and romanticism of that era. Together, these narratives offer a multifaceted exploration of the social and economic forces that define cowboy lore.
